Terry OBrienTo Paul & Amy TeafordHi Paul
I am glad that you are enjoying the journals. It has been very special to share this adventure with Janet and Ross. I have been a very lucky man!

In regards to mountain passes, we did Sherman pass today and it is the last pass for about a week. Then we will climb Logan Pass in Glacier park. After that we will no have any more mountains until we reach the Appalachian mountains in upstate New York.

Enjoy your summer and hope you get in some nice camping trips this summer.
